Design Features

To make reliable and high-quality gates with your own hands, you need to take into account the basic nuances of the structure of each type.

Swing

Swinging garage doors are the most common option, known since ancient times for their reliability and convenience.

Design principle is extremely simple - swing gates consist of two leaves, based on metal carcass. They can be wooden, iron, made of corrugated board. Closed with external and internal locks and bolts. For additional comfort, you can cut a gate in one of the doors.

Main advantages: cost-effectiveness, ease of manufacture, high degree ensuring security. Disadvantages: they require free space in front of the garage for full opening.

Sliding

If you connect a drive to swing gates, they can be automated and turned into sliding gates.

Lift-and-swivel (folding)

Modern, neat and compact version, more suitable for insulated garages located on the territory of guarded cooperatives. The basis of the design is a door made of galvanized steel or aluminum, which rises up and is secured parallel to the floor using a hinged lever drive, special guides and a lock.

Main advantages: space saving, ease of operation. Disadvantages: high cost, low level of protection, complexity of manufacture.

Lifting-sectional (folding)

A very convenient type of gate that provides high tightness and does not take up much space. Schematic diagram is based on the refraction of a metal leaf, consisting of horizontal sections, during the process of opening and placing it under the ceiling.

The functioning of the mechanism is carried out due to hinges connecting the segments, and rollers moving along the guide bars. Folding gates have good sound insulation, since each section is reinforced with a seal.

Main advantages: versatility. Disadvantages: high price, low burglary resistance.

Recoil

A relatively inexpensive, effective and easy-to-use option. The design works on the principle of a wardrobe and consists of one metal door, moving along the garage wall using a system of guides and rollers. Sliding gates can be installed both outside and inside the garage.

Main advantages: low cost, strength, durability. Disadvantages: the garage requires a wide facade.

Roller (roller shutter)

A rare type of lightweight gate. Roller shutters are best used in guarded cooperatives. Their mechanism of action resembles roller shutters and consists of aluminum plates that are assembled into a special block fixed at the top.

Main advantages: space saving, ease of operation. Disadvantages: fragility and unreliability.

Having studied the design features various types, we can conclude that the easiest way to manufacture and install swing garage doors. Their production does not require complex drawings, professional skills or the use of specialized tools.

The most common materials for metal garage doors are: aluminum or Cink Steel. Reliable protection will provide steel with a thickness of 1.5-3 millimeters. The disadvantage of a metal gate is heavy weight . This is especially true for models with a thickness of more than three millimeters.

Galvanized steel is different cheapness. Aluminum analogues will cost almost twice as much. Aluminum will be much lighter than steel sheet, but this is its weakness. It is easier to deform by brute force than steel.

Coloring

Before the last stage (installation), you should do painting garage door. The paint protects the metal from corrosion and gives it a pleasant appearance. The coating increases the durability of the gate.

How to paint a garage door? First of all, you need to choose the right paint. You should pay attention to adhesion level. It must match the metal from which the gate is made.

In addition, the paint must not contain chemicals that interact with metal surface. Otherwise they may start oxidative processes. The paint must also have good water-repellent properties, as this is its primary task.

Best for coloring metal gates Three types of paint are suitable - acrylic, silicon-organic, alkyd. Acrylic paint – the most modern solution. It meets all requirements, is durable, but the downside is the high price. The silicone coating will be durable and very resistant to sunlight.

The paint is well compatible with most metals. Alkyd paint has an increased elasticity And stability to physical impact (for example, scratches).

What color should I paint my garage door? Color paints it is advisable to select it so that it is more or less compatible with the surrounding color scheme. But there are no special regulations in this regard.

The most common colors are shades of green, blue, and gray.

From tools you will need a solvent, a roller/brush, sandpaper, a stiff brush, a primer and the paint itself. After purchasing paint and the missing tools, you can begin preparatory work.

How to paint garage doors?

At the first stage you should clear surface free of rust and marks old paint(if there is one). The procedure can be performed using a stiff, metal brush. Then the surface polished sandpaper. The surface becomes rougher and can better accept primer.

After this they begin to apply primer. This will serve as a base for the paint. The primer is applied in two or three layers. It is imperative to wait until one layer has completely dried, only then can the next one be applied.

The last step is directly painting. For application, a regular roller is often used. The paint is applied starting from the top edge. This technique will help prevent the appearance of smudges. The stripes should overlap. Recommended to paint with reserve, swiping along the border of the previous stripe again.

Best to paint vertical lines , apply paint in two or three layers. Multi-layer painting will make the color rich and prevent the appearance of missing areas.

Please note that painting work should be carried out at mild temperatures - from +10 to +25 degrees.

Dimensions

First of all, you need to figure out the height and width of the future entrance structure. The smallest width should be such that the distance on both sides from the car to the gate frame is 30 cm or greater. The minimum width is 5 m, but the generally accepted width of the gate ranges from 2.5-3 m. This size guarantees comfortable access to the garage. When determining the width of the gate, you should take into account the distance between the frame and the perpendicular wall. It must be at least 80 cm.

The height of the structure is calculated according to the size of the car. An opening of 2.5 m is required for a minibus. For a regular car, 2-2.2 m is enough.

How to make and install correctly?

Assemble the box (frame) with your own hands. It consists of two rectangular-shaped structures, which will later be connected to each other. Hinges for installing the doors are welded on the outside of the frame; the inside holds the gate in the opening. They are made from 65-gauge corner.

Cut 8 corner pieces corresponding in size to the height and width of the gate (4 pieces of each size). Lay out the corners on a flat surface and assemble the frames. By measuring corners and diagonals, achieve perfect proportionality of the elements to the garage wall opening. Weld parts of the structures.

Ready rectangular elements insert into the opening, adjust to the installation location. Weld the inner and outer elements together using crossbars made of reinforcement or a metal strip, dividing the height and width of the gate into equal sections.

When using reinforcement, you can make holes in the wall, and then drive pieces of reinforcing rod of the required size into them, fixing them by welding to the frame. Typically, connecting fragments are welded over the boundaries of the opening.

Assembly and installation of sashes

Guided by the drawings, measure and cut elements from an equal-angle angle measuring 40x40 mm, place them on a flat plane. Assemble the base of future doors and doors (gates). Align, measuring the diagonals and corners of all rectangular frames, and weld. Cut two pieces from the sheet. They should be 40 mm longer than the length of the garage opening, but cut different widths. One should be 20 mm less than the width of the frame, the second should be 20 mm more.

Weld the canvases to the frame, making sure that the canvases protrude 2 cm beyond the boundaries of the frame around the perimeter. A similar projection should be on the gate. This is done in order to close the gaps between the box and the frame. This design will prevent excess moisture and drafts from penetrating through the gaps. When welding sheets, do not make a continuous seam. It is better to weld with a dotted line using the 1x5 principle.

The final stage is welding the hinges. The lower segment of the hinge with the pin is fixed by welding to the frame, and the upper segment to the gate leaf. For reliability, you can strengthen the fixation of the hinges using metal pads. In the place where the hinge is fixed to the box, you can install an iron rod to increase the welded area. Place the gate leaf in the location indicated in the drawing. Make sure that this position allows you to open the gate without difficulty. Mark the location of the second segment of the bottom loop. Weld it according to the markings, aligning it exactly vertically.

Without loading the bottom hinge, hang the sash. Mark the location of the top hinge on the door and frame, and remove the sash. Weld the hinge segments according to the markings, hang the gate leaf, and test its movement. If it opens freely and remains in the position given to it, then you can start mounting the second part. This process is similar to the one already given.

After mounting, install the gate in one of the leaves, following the same sequence as for the gate itself. Install handles, hooks, locks, latches after complete installation valves

In a heated garage, it is advisable to sheathe the gate, insulate it and seal it. Also don't forget to lubricate the hinges.

    Garage door protection

    In order for the garage to be reliably protected from penetration, it is necessary to install the hinges in such a way that they cannot be cut with a grinder. You must also follow other recommendations:

  • From the inside of the created frame of the doors, it is worth welding metal corners in the area of ​​the hinges. This must be done in such a way that when the swing gate is closed, the corner fits into the wall. To do this, you need to make a recess in the brick. This must be done so that when removing the hinges, attackers will not be able to remove the sashes.
  • It is also important to install the lock correctly. When closing a garage, the lock pins must engage the walls, floor, and ceiling of the structure. Spider locks are quite reliable as they are difficult to pick and cannot be cut. But it is worth remembering that if you lose the keys, it will be very difficult to open such a garage.
